charm AT lists.siebelschool.illinois.edu
Subject: Charm++ parallel programming system
List archive
- From: Eric Bohm <ebohm AT illinois.edu>
- To: <charm AT cs.uiuc.edu>
- Subject: Re: [charm] Initializing Chare Array Question
- Date: Wed, 26 Mar 2014 16:16:56 -0500
- List-archive: <http://lists.cs.uiuc.edu/pipermail/charm/>
- List-id: CHARM parallel programming system <charm.cs.uiuc.edu>
Hard to say exactly without the Person code, but there is probably a
bug in your Person constructor. I created a minimalist shell for it in main.h (which you did not provide). This version doesn't do anything interesting, but does run to completion. #include "pgm.decl.h" class Main : public CBase_Main { public: int numPersons; Main(CkArgMsg* m); Main(CkMigrateMessage* msg); }; class Person: public CBase_Person { public: Person(void){ CkExit();} Person(CkMigrateMessage *m){} }; The output you provide is somewhat puzzling in that the charmrun command line is for launching ./pgm, whereas the internal output from charmrun is for running ./PseudoEpiFast. On 03/26/2014 03:44 PM, Vijayasarathy
Kannan wrote:
Hi
Phil,
Compile: See attached Makefile
Run:
> ./charmrun +p4 ./pgm
Full
output: The below statements precede the backtrace.
=====
Running
on 4 processors: ./PseudoEpiFast 5 50 5
charmrun>
/usr/bin/setarch x86_64 -R mpirun -np 4 ./PseudoEpiFast
5 50 5
Charm++>
Running on MPI version: 2.2
Charm++>
level of thread support used: MPI_THREAD_SINGLE (desired:
MPI_THREAD_SINGLE)
Charm++>
Running in non-SMP mode: numPes 4
Converse/Charm++
Commit ID: v6.6.0-rc1-29-g7e18651
CharmLB>
Load balancer assumes all CPUs are same.
Charm++>
Running on 1 unique compute nodes (12-way SMP).
Charm++>
cpu topology info is gathered in 0.001 seconds.
=====
Thanks,
Vijay.
On Wed, Mar 26, 2014 at 4:38 PM, Phil
Miller <mille121 AT illinois.edu>
wrote:
Hi Vijay,
Could you provide a bit more detail, as follows:==== Charmrun> started all node programs in 1.674 seconds. Converse/Charm++ Commit ID: v6.6.0-rc2-23-g590e140 Charm++> scheduler running in netpoll mode. CharmLB> Load balancer assumes all CPUs are same. Charm++> Running on 1 unique compute nodes (8-way SMP). Charm++> cpu topology info is gathered in 0.005 seconds. ==== Please keep replies on the list, so that others can
both offer help and benefit from the outcome.
On Wed, Mar 26, 2014 at 3:18 PM,
Vijayasarathy Kannan <kvijay AT vt.edu>
wrote:
Hi,
pgm:29995 terminated with
signal 11 at PC=4c0ba3 SP=7fffffffcaa0.
Backtrace:
./pgm(_ZN7CkArray13insertInitialERK12CkArrayIndexPvi+0x73)[0x4c0ba3]
./pgm(_ZN10CkArrayMap15populateInitialEiR12CkArrayIndexPvP8CkArrMgr+0x231)[0x4acbc1]
./pgm(_ZN7CkArrayC1ER14CkArrayOptionsR19CkMarshalledMessage10_ckGroupID+0x49c)[0x4c46ec]
./pgm(_ZN15CkIndex_CkArray23_call_CkArray_marshall1EPvS0_+0xbf)[0x4c5b7f]
./pgm(CkDeliverMessageFree+0x28)[0x497f48]
./pgm(_Z12_createGroup10_ckGroupIDP8envelope+0xcf)[0x49b9af]
./pgm(CkCreateGroup+0xaa)[0x49cf0a]
./pgm(_ZN14CProxy_CkArray5ckNewERK14CkArrayOptionsRK19CkMarshalledMessageRK10_ckGroupIDPK14CkEntryOptions+0x151)[0x4c3a71]
./pgm(_ZN16CProxy_ArrayBase13ckCreateArrayEP14CkArrayMessageiRK14CkArrayOptions+0x26e)[0x4c569e]
./pgm(_ZN13CProxy_Person5ckNewEi+0x46)[0x486126]
./pgm(_ZN4MainC1EP8CkArgMsg+0x260)[0x4864d0]
./pgm(_ZN12CkIndex_Main19_call_Main_CkArgMsgEPvS0_+0x12)[0x486612]
./pgm(_Z10_initCharmiPPc+0xc25)[0x494355]
./pgm(ConverseInit+0x1e6)[0x51a466]
./pgm(main+0x27)[0x48f807]
/lib64/libc.so.6(__libc_start_main+0xe6)[0x2aaaabad6bc6]
./pgm[0x4821a9]
I
am not able to figure out why segmentation
fault arises. Can you help me in finding out
what I am doing wrong?
-
Vijay.
charm mailing list charm AT cs.uiuc.edu http://lists.cs.uiuc.edu/mailman/listinfo/charm _______________________________________________ charm mailing list charm AT cs.uiuc.edu http://lists.cs.uiuc.edu/mailman/listinfo/charm |
- [charm] Initializing Chare Array Question, Vijayasarathy Kannan, 03/26/2014
- Re: [charm] Initializing Chare Array Question, Phil Miller, 03/26/2014
- Re: [charm] Initializing Chare Array Question, Vijayasarathy Kannan, 03/26/2014
- Re: [charm] Initializing Chare Array Question, Vijayasarathy Kannan, 03/26/2014
- Re: [charm] Initializing Chare Array Question, Eric Bohm, 03/26/2014
- Re: [charm] Initializing Chare Array Question, Vijayasarathy Kannan, 03/26/2014
- Re: [charm] Initializing Chare Array Question, Phil Miller, 03/26/2014
Archive powered by MHonArc 2.6.16.